专家揭秘:多币钱包开发的独家秘诀,快速掌握

区块链开发的背景

首先,让我们聊聊区块链的概念。“区块链”这个词在最近几年可以说是火得一塌糊涂。说真的,你在社交媒体上可能看到过很多关于它的文章、视频,甚至是课程。简单来说,区块链是一种去中心化的分布式账本技术,它能够让信息在网络上安全透明地传递。不过,如果你真想在这方面有所成就,特别是想要开发多币钱包,了解一些基础知识是非常必要的。

什么是多币钱包?

专家揭秘:多币钱包开发的独家秘诀,快速掌握区块链技术!

多币钱包,顾名思义,它是一个能够存储多种加密货币的数字钱包。与单一的虚拟货币钱包相比,多币钱包的优势在于其灵活性和便利性。想象一下,如果你拥有比特币、以太坊和其他多种数字货币,而不是在不同的地方管理多个钱包,那该有多麻烦啊!多币钱包的出现,简化了这一切,让用户能够方便地管理自己的资产。

多币钱包的需求

随着加密货币的普及,越来越多的人开始关注多币钱包的需求。市场上有预期显示,未来几年,加密货币的用户会大幅增长。从投资者的角度来看,持有不同货币可能会降低风险,而多币钱包正是满足这种需求的最佳选择。你懂的,谁希望把所有的摇钱树都放在一个篮子里呢?

多币钱包的核心功能

专家揭秘:多币钱包开发的独家秘诀,快速掌握区块链技术!

那么,一个优秀的多币钱包应该具备哪些核心功能呢?这里有几个必备的要素:

  • 支持多种加密货币:正如名字所示,多币钱包必须支持多种热门的加密货币。比特币、以太坊、莱特币……越多的钱包支持的币种,越方便用户管理。
  • 安全性:在数字货币交易频繁的今天,安全性无疑是用户最关心的问题。多币钱包需要拥有强大的安全保护机制,比如双重身份验证、冷储存等。
  • 用户友好的界面:一款设计简洁、易于操作的钱包可以显著提高用户体验。不要让用户在复杂的界面中迷失了方向,简单易懂是最好的策略。
  • 多种交易方式:这包括直接交易、兑换等,能够方便用户进行各种操作,不再为每个交易而去切换不同的钱包而烦恼。

多币钱包的技术架构

说到技术架构,开发一个多币钱包绝对不是小事。本质上,构建多币钱包需要理解几大主要组件:

  • 区块链节点:为了支持多种币种,钱包需要连接各个币种的区块链节点。这意味着你需要为每一个支持的币种配置相应的节点,使钱包能够实时查询余额和交易情况。
  • 数据库:用于存储用户信息、钱包地址以及每种货币的交易记录。这里选用的数据库种类多少影响钱包的性能,比如选择加密的存储方案可以提高安全性。
  • 前端和后端技术:前端一般使用JavaScript、React等,后端可以考虑Node.js、Ruby on Rails等。选择合适的技术栈关于钱包性能至关重要。

如何开始开发多币钱包

当你了解到多币钱包的核心功能与技术架构后,该如何开始开发自己的多币钱包呢?以下是一些步骤,可以帮助你顺利入手:

  1. 市场调研:首先,你得了解现在市场上已有的多币钱包。分析他们的功能,找到可以改进的地方。尤其是用户评价,能让你更好地理解目标用户的需求。
  2. 撰写需求文档:将你初步的想法和功能需求列成一份文档,包括开发过程中的各种需求,帮助你后续的开发日程安排。
  3. 组建团队:如果你不是技术出身,可以找一些有经验的区块链开发人员、UI/UX设计师和产品经理组成团队。每个人的专长会让项目走得更加顺利。
  4. 开发与测试:在开发阶段,务必进行充分的测试,包括功能测试、安全测试和用户体验测试。如果钱包在交易过程中出现问题,那可是会给用户带来很大的麻烦。
  5. 上线与维护:完成开发后,就可以将你的多币钱包上线了。不过上线后并不是结束,依然需要持续的更新和服务。

总结与展望

开发一个优秀的多币钱包绝对是一个挑战,但如果你能掌握核心原则与技巧,这个过程会变得更加顺利。越来越多的人进入加密货币市场,意味着多币钱包的需求还会不断增大。只要你敢于尝试,愿意去学习,你就在这条路上朝着成功迈出了重要的一步。记住,区块链技术虽然复杂,但它也给我们带来了无限的可能性。

当然,以上仅仅是一个大致的框架,具体的实现细节和技术问题仍然需要你去不断探索和实践。说真的,如果你想在这个领域深耕,保持好奇心和不断学习的态度是必不可少的。希望这篇文章能帮助你对多币钱包的开发有更深入的理解,未来的区块链世界,等着你来创造哦!